We were looking for a traditional restaurant around and saw this in one travel blog we found in Google. Went there without thinking too much. It was a Saturday and around 5 pm. We had no rezervation, but the place was almost fully empty. However, that quickly changed around 5:30 pm. So, you may need a reservation if you plan to come in the evening. The food was great. We had a rabbit and goulash. Both were tasty. However, the potato dumplings were too chewy. Also had a pickle salad, which was good enough for the price. Beer doesn't need any comment because they serve Czech beer. The service was fast and good as good as it gets for Czech hospitality 😅 You order your food, and it comes. Everything was quick. Overall, it's a good place. I would keep this in my list of local restaurants in Prague.

We sampled several versions of goulash with dumplings during our time in Prague, and this was easily my favorite. The plate came with both styles of dumplings, the smaller yellow ones are potato, the larger pale ones are bread, perfect for soaking up the rich sauce. I had the schnitzel and it was tasty and flavorful, even the side of boiled potatoes had a depth of flavor that surprised me. We also tried the famous Czech “beer cheese.” It wasn’t quite what I expected, but I can see why it’s a traditional beer snack here... bold and tangy. What made it even more memorable is that this tavern has been serving guests for over 400 years. Eating classic Czech comfort food in such a historic setting felt like stepping back in time.

i recently dined here and was thoroughly impressed. The portions were very generous, exceeding my expectations. The staff were exceptionally friendly, enhancing the overall experience. The traditional Czech cuisine was authentic and flavorful. I particularly enjoyed the “Two Cats” beef goulash with onion and a selection of dumplings, as well as the roast pork neck with cabbage and bread dumplings. The old-style Bohemian potato soup was a delightful starter. The menu offers a variety of classic dishes, ensuring there’s something for everyone. I highly recommend this historic establishment for anyone seeking an authentic Czech dining experience in Prague.
